An interactive audio-visual teaching apparatus includes a video tape player, a video monitor, a student keyboard, a printer, and a programmed teaching controller, which can include a microprocessor. Teaching programs recorded on video tape include a plurality of lesson segments. A program control information code group is contained within the audio track of the tape in advance of the first program and indicates the position of the top of each program and the end of the last program. Segment control information code groups, recorded in the audio track respectively at the onset of each program, contain segment location data, correct answer data, branch instruction data, and the like for the segments of the respective program. A temporary memory, e.g., a RAM, is provided with the program and segment data, and a permanent memory, e.g., a ROM, contains universal software which is used with any previously prepared teaching-program tapes. The teaching controller provides mode control signals to the video tape player, as governed by the contents of the control information code groups in dependence on control pulses picked up from the control track of the tape. |
